As a researcher, your main focus is on carrying out successful research. However, this is only possible if you know that you can rely on the backing of a good infrastructure, which has to be established and managed correctly. As the holder of a chair, group leader or project coordinator, you have to encourage a whole range of different personalities to work together well as an efficient team. Leadership qualities are more in demand than ever when pursuing a career outside the university as well.

The People modules give you the opportunity to reflect on how your own personal experiences have shaped your management style and how you could perhaps modify it to suit the requirements of your position or your staff. Our hand-picked coaches offer you their valuable expertise to help you improve your leadership qualities in the long term. This is just as relevant when pursuing a career outside the university as it is if you decide to remain in academia.

Modul P1: Developing your own style of management – Cultivating self-awareness

Registration

What type of person am I? How do I lead others? How do others see me as a manager? What is the management style I aim to achieve? How can I become a better manager? These are the four questions we will focus on during the practical seminar. You will reflect on your own leadership resources, explore your own management style and sharpen your awareness for perceptual filters and implicit assumptions which guide our management behavior.

By sharing with other participants, reflecting and considering input from others, you can develop your own management style tailored to suit your individual working environment and requirements. Step by step, you devise a practical guide to help you find your way through the daily ‘management jungle’.

Modul P2: Developing your own style of management – Managing yourself and others

Registration

This workshop focuses on the powerful question of what actually makes an outstanding, inspirational manager. The event is deliberately designed as an interactive round table for sharing experiences of management, discussing case studies and working out common management tools to help you in the future.

Before the workshop, we will ask you about any requests or suggestions you may have about leadership and communication and integrate them into the program.
